One of Game of Thrones' biggest stars has been cast in an action-packed series coming soon to Netflix.
Natalie Dormer portrayed Margaery Tyrell in HBO's historical epic based on the novels by George R. R. Martin. Her character became the wife of King Tommen Baratheon and had a memorable - and grisly - death at the hands of Cersei Lannister.
Aside from her role as Margaery, Dormer has a glittering CV that includes roles in period drama The Tudors, appearances in The Hunger Games movies, 2013 biopic Rush and a starring role in 2016's The Forest.

Her latest project is an eight-part Netflix series set in the same universe as the Extraction films which are based on the graphic novel Ciudad by Ande Parks, Joe Russo and Anthony Russo.
There have been two Extraction movies so far, both starring Chris Hemsworth, in which his character navigates dangerous search and rescue missions. Joe Russo penned the screenplay for the two films, with a third on the way.
Meanwhile the series will follow a similar story arc, featuring a mercenary (Omar Sy) who is trying to save hostages in Libya while trapped between warring factions. Narcos' Boyd Holbrook is also in the cast, though he and Dormer's characters remain under wraps for now.
The Walking Dead's Glen Mazzara will serve as a writer and showrunner on the upcoming series, while Extraction and Extraction 2 director Sam Hargrave takes on the role of executive producer. Additional executive producers include Anthony Russo, Joe Russo, Angela Russo-Otstot, Scott Nemes, and Chris Castaldi.

In conversation with Netflix's Tudum, Russo-Ostot shared: "We were inspired to tell more stories in this global franchise, further exploring heroic yet flawed mercenaries who illuminate universal themes.
"Glen Mazzara truly excels at sophisticated and nuanced explorations in the genre series space, and we are thrilled to have the exceptional talents of Omar Sy at the centre of our action-packed, multi-narrative mission.”
Director Mazzara added: "I’m a very lucky man [...] Omar is a huge talent. Joe, Anthony, and Angela have welcomed me into the AGBO family. The team at Netflix is truly the best I’ve ever worked with. Very lucky indeed."
The Extraction movies are currently available to watch on Netflix. The first earned a 71 per cent Rotten Tomatoes rating from viewers, while its sequel scored a much higher 84 per cent.
Netflix is yet to announce a release date for its Extraction TV series
